Bronze Sponsorship Package

rsl-bronze-sponsor2BRONZE SPONSOR PACKAGE –  $275

Package Includes: 1 Affiliate Membership, 2 reserved VIP seats (in front of War Memorial) at Anzac Day Dawn service & Remembrance Day, recognition in all newsletters (also on web site), recognition on sponsors board and on 8 posters throughout club, invitation for 1 to attend annual sponsors luncheon (inc. food & beverages), framed certificate of Sponsorship acknowledgement, invitation to offer specials or discounts to members.
